[h=3]GotVapes AMiGo VV Mini eGo Pass Through 3.0-4.8 - Stainless[/h][h=3]$17.95[/h]Introducing...
The GotVapes AMiGo VV eGo Mini Pass Through

This product is simply gorgeous let alone functional. Rounded bullet base and a 48 inch USB cord and accepts all eGo threading as well as standard 510! We were so impressed we thought about bypassing ALPHA for this product but to be safe we will run it through our fine ALPHA posse first. OKAY! Its now ALPHA APPROVED! By an overwhelming consensus of our ALPHA testing group this product has been stamped APPROVED : )

ALPHA group members got the privilege of naming the first ALPHA product to graduate to main line product categories, available for everyone to purchase, so...SAY HELLO TO YOUR LITTLE VAPING FRIEND - The GotVapes AMiGo VV eGo Mini Pass Through. Many thanks to ALL GotVapes ALPHA members.


  • Nice finish, has good heft and the rounded base makes it pleasant to hold in your hand and vape. 4 presses of the button takes you from 3.0 (blue) to 3.6 (purple) to 4.2 (red) then to 4.8 (green). Another 4 presses after that turns the unit off.
  • In testing it was recommended to use a 2.0amp wall adapter plug and/or a 2.0amp DC-to-USB car adapter plug for your car. Many also had no problems using it on their computer's USB port but make sure it is a powered port. If you experience flaky operation it could be due to not enough power.


Remember, this is NOT a battery, simply a pass-through...

Been using this thing for the past few days on a 2.1 amp wall plug. Love it, looks great, feels good in the hand. Got a 15 foot extension cable for it as well so I can use it at the desk or on the couch without having to unplug it.

Nice little passthru but will need to find a good power supply for it the little 2 amp supply will not cut it for lr's.

It will work fine with low resistance attys as long as the voltage isn't too high. 2 amps * 5v = 10 watts, (x^2 volts)/1.5 ohms = 10 watts, solve for x... 3.87. So assuming 100% efficiency it'll work fine with LR at the 3.6v setting. If you want to vape at over 10 watts, you obviously need a wall plug that can output over 10 watts.
